Once hailed as Britain’s easiest top side road, York’s colourful Bishopthorpe Road was once feted for its humming retail outlets, energetic cafes and group spirit.
But buyers now warn it dangers changing into the newest casualty of Britain’s top side road disaster, with some fearing a gradual ‘loss of life via one thousand cuts’ as emerging prices and hovering parking charges force consumers away.
Affectionately referred to as Bishy Road, the road had defied the malaise continued in cities around the nation – with its conventional butchers, bakers, and greengrocers nonetheless to succumb to the scourge of vape retail outlets and Turkish barbers.
That was once till officers at Labour-run City of York Council ultimate month sanctioned a sweeping upward push in parking fees – with the price of an hour’s parking hiked 506 consistent with cent from 80p to £4.85, and £5.30 on Fridays and Saturdays.
A two-hour keep now prices consumers £9.70 – up from simply £1.60, and emerging to £10.60 on Fridays and Saturdays.
The have an effect on, say buyers, has been close to speedy – with photos posted on-line of the as soon as brimming automotive park now nearly empty.
Todd LePage, 57, who runs Pextons Hardware, mentioned the consequences have been already being felt.
‘Last weekend would historically were our busiest of the 12 months,’ he mentioned.

‘And year-on-year, we have been 22 consistent with cent down. That was once on a lovely, sunny weekend.. It was once very, very disappointing.
‘Some of the cafes are down round 20 consistent with cent on their income. And the power of the road has modified.
‘We’re seeing fewer households, fewer youngsters – it is like the ambience has been sucked out of it.
‘We’re already coping with industry charges that experience long gone up 150 consistent with cent, emerging staffing prices, nationwide insurance coverage hikes, and rampant inflation over the previous couple of years.
‘It starts to really feel like loss of life via one thousand cuts. We paintings extraordinarily exhausting to stay this side road colourful, however you’ll be able to simplest take such a lot sooner than it begins to collapse.
‘This little automotive park is now costlier than parking in Kensington and Chelsea on a Friday or Saturday. It’s costlier than Manhattan, Liverpool, and Edinburgh metropolis centres. You simply can not make this type of stuff up.’
Mr LePage, whose store is celebrating its 90th anniversary this 12 months, mentioned that the parking fees have been pushing dependable consumers to buy in other places.
‘People would possibly come for a bag of sand or compost – one thing they may be able to’t elevate house. But now, they are now not going to pay £5 only for the privilege of shopping for a bag of compost.

‘They’ll force every other six or seven miles to a retail park as a substitute, including to congestion and air pollution, which is strictly what the council claims to need to steer clear of.’
York City Council defended the will increase as essential to steer clear of cuts to different services and products.
When MailOnline visited Bishy Road – named High Street of the Year in 2015 – the automobile park was once complete, regardless that now not with customers visiting the key-cutting retail outlets or alterations industry.
It as a substitute were commandeered via guests to within sight York Races.

Traders have introduced a petition in a bid to get the council to reconsider the parking hike.
It reads: ‘These will increase are unreasonable, unaffordable, and destructive to the local people.
‘Bishopthorpe Road is a colourful, impartial top side road with small companies that depend closely on footfall from each native citizens and guests.
‘These proposed fees chance deterring Bishy Road customers and diners, and undermining the viability of impartial companies already dealing with financial pressure.’
City of York Council claimed the brand new pricing construction made bus commute extra inexpensive than automotive parking if staying for 2 hours or extra.
A spokesman mentioned it was once ‘listening and tracking the have an effect on’ of the greater parking fees.
